School Outreach Officer

We are looking for two School Outreach Officers to coordinate workshops across the country. The role comes with significant responsibility, and the officers will constitute our School Outreach team, reporting directly to the charity President. Successful candidates will have a large amount of agency: in coordinating and designing our workshops, you will have a tangible impact on the lives of hundreds of disadvantaged children across the country whilst gaining valuable experience in the education sector working at an EdTech charity. UniReach is a growing and flexible organisation, so officers will also have the opportunity to extend their impact across the charity in a range of areas, if they wish, such as in producing video or print-out resources, or managing social media campaigns.

Job description
School Outreach Officers will be expected to:
  • Reach out to existing & potential partner schools (we define ‘disadvantaged’ as schools with low acceptance rates to Oxford and Cambridge, in postcodes with low progression to university generally)
  • Identify the needs of these schools and convince them to host a digital UniReach workshop in September/October
  • Design school-specific workshops to help sixth-form students succeed in the admissions process, using our in-house past experience and volunteer base
  • Work with the senior leadership team to execute school-specific workshops

Experience, skills, and attributes
Essential candidate criteria:
  • Proactive, with a track record of showing initiative and a strong work ethic
  • Experience communicating complex ideas
  • Strong problem solving skills
  • A passion for helping others
No professional or charity experience required.

UniReach is entirely volunteer-run, with a small team working on a part-time basis. Similarly, successful candidates will not be expected to volunteer more than 5-10 hours a week.

Applications close on Friday August 6th (midnight), with interviews for shortlisted candidates held in the week commencing August 9th, over Zoom.

Start date: flexible
